About the role

At Thatch, we’re building a new way for modern businesses to offer great health benefits. We’re taking a unique approach in a legacy space, with backing from some of the world’s top investors (a16z, Index Ventures, Google Ventures, General Catalyst) and a team of top performers from companies like Stripe, Rippling, Ramp, Brex, and Shopify.

We’re looking for a Growth Marketing Associate to join our team and help accelerate our go-to-market efforts. The ideal candidate is data-driven, creative, and eager to experiment with new strategies to drive demand, engagement, and conversion.

As a key member of the marketing team, you’ll play a vital role in optimizing our acquisition funnel, running paid/unpaid campaigns, and driving performance across various channels. You’ll work closely with sales, product marketing, and demand gen to expand our reach, generate high-quality leads, and contribute to revenue growth.

This is a highly cross-functional, fully remote role that requires strong analytical skills, creativity, and a passion for continuous experimentation and improvement.

What you'll do
  • Support Growth Initiatives: Execute and optimize multi-channel marketing campaigns (brand, events, webinars, social, affiliates, CRO, automated outbound, and more) to generate leads and drive conversions.
  • Analyze Performance: Monitor key marketing metrics (CAC, LTV, conversion rates, etc.), identify trends, and provide data-driven insights to improve performance.
  • Content & Messaging: Help develop compelling messaging, ad copy, and landing pages to enhance campaign performance.
  • Test & Iterate: Run A/B tests across channels, optimizing creatives, audiences, and messaging to maximize ROI.
  • Collaborate Cross-Functionally: Work with sales, product, and design teams to align marketing efforts with company objectives.
Background we're looking for
  • 3-4 years of experience in growth, digital, or performance marketing (preferably in B2B SaaS or healthtech).
  • Strong analytical skills with experience in marketing metrics, reporting, and data visualization.
  • Experience with marketing tools such as Salesforce, ActiveCampaign, Mixpanel, Google Analytics.
  • Strong copywriting skills and ability to craft compelling marketing assets.
  • Comfortable working in a fast-paced startup environment with a test-and-learn mindset.
Experience we’d be particularly excited about
  • Experience in health benefits, insurance, or fintech.
  • Familiarity with SQL or data analytics tools.
  • Previous experience in a high-growth startup.
What to expect

We interview rigorously based on integrity, talent, and drive; the trust we display in our teammates from day 1 is a reflection of the confidence we have in this process. We aim to evaluate the things you’ll be doing every day as best we can, and we move quickly. Here's what to expect:

  • 30 minute video meeting to talk through your background and interest in Thatch
  • 30 minute video meeting with the hiring manager to dive deeper into your experience and the role
  • 30 minute video meeting to meet 2-3 members of the team
  • 30 minute video meeting with our founders to discuss your approach to culture and our operating principles

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
